David Price set to fight Audley Harrison in October
David Price is set to put on an all-British heavyweight title fight against Audley Harrison at Liverpool's Echo Arena on October 13.
Price will defend his British and Commonwealth titles for the first time against Harrison, it was confirmed on Monday.
In a meeting of two former Olympians, Beijing bronze medallist Price will stand toe-to-toe with Sydney gold medallist Harrison. The 40-year-old Harrison is also a former European heavyweight champion.
Price will undoubtedly enter the bout as a lop-sided favourite, having delivered a brutal fourth-round knockout of Sam Sexton in his last outing. By contrast, Harrison is coming off a win over Ali Adams.
"Audley was an inspiration to me when I was younger, someone our amateur squad always looked up to," said Price. "He called me before Beijing to offer advice, which I'm grateful for, but he's still getting flattened."
On the undercard of the fight, Kevin Satchell is expected to fight Chris Edwards for the British flyweight title.
